Smart Solutions for Transporting Your Bed and Mattress

Moving homes or rearranging a space often involves one of the largest, most awkward items to transport: beds and mattresses. Not only are they bulky and heavy, but improper handling can ruin their shape, void warranties, and result in costly damages. In this comprehensive guide, we'll explore smart, efficient solutions for transporting your bed and mattress, whether across town or cross-country, including expert tips, best practices, and must-know hacks to ensure a hassle-free move.

Why Proper Bed and Mattress Transportation Matters

Beds and mattresses are significant investments in comfort and health. Incorrect mattress transport techniques can lead to:

  • Structural damage (broken slats or bent frames)
  • Deformation, tears, or loss of mattress support
  • Contamination from dirt, dust, and pests
  • Warranty voiding

Luckily, with careful planning and the right tools, these issues are avoidable. Let's dive into expert solutions for moving beds and mattresses safely and efficiently.

Planning Ahead: Smart Solutions Start Here

Organization is the foundation of any successful move. Before you lift anything, consider these preparations:

1. Take Measurements

  • Measure your mattress and bed frame (including headboard/footboard dimensions).
  • Check doorways, hallways, staircases, and elevator openings at both your current and new locations.
  • Plan your route based on these measurements to avoid tricky situations mid-move.

2. Gather the Right Supplies

You'll need more than muscle and motivation when it comes to efficient bed and mattress transportation. Stock up on:

  • Mattress bags or covers: To protect against stains, tears, and debris.
  • Moving straps/lifting slings: For safe, ergonomic lifting.
  • Furniture blankets or bubble wrap: To shield frames from dings and scratches.
  • Plastic wrap: To secure moving blankets or keep bed components together.
  • Boxes and ziplock bags: For bolts, nuts, and small hardware.
  • Labels and markers: For simple reassembly.

3. Disassemble When Possible

Most beds--especially platforms, modular frames, and traditional box springs--are easier (and safer!) to move when broken down. Take photos as you disassemble, and label each part. And always keep all hardware together to make reassembly a breeze.

Best Methods for Moving Beds and Mattresses

DIY Transport Solutions for Your Mattresses and Bed Frames

If you're handling the move on your own, these smart solutions will make the process smoother and safer:

Transporting a Mattress in a Car, SUV, or Minivan

  • Measure your vehicle's interior--especially rear opening dimensions.
  • If you have a foldable mattress or it can bend (verify manufacturer guidelines), fold gently and secure with straps.
  • Protect your mattress with a high-quality cover to prevent tearing or soiling during loading.
  • Never tie a mattress to the roof without proper knowledge and anchors, as this is unsafe and could be illegal in some areas.
  • Always lay the mattress flat, if possible, to avoid creasing, especially for foam or hybrid models.

Transporting a Mattress in a Truck or Trailer

  • Use a mattress bag and reinforce weak points with padded moving blankets.
  • Stand the mattress on its side, but avoid placing heavy items on top of it to prevent deformation.
  • Secure with ratchet straps to prevent shifting during transit.
  • Double-check that the tailgate or doors close fully to protect your items from weather exposure.

Moving Bed Frames, Headboards, and Bases

  • Disassemble frames, whenever possible. Remove slats, supporting rails, and legs from the main frame.
  • Wrap each part thoroughly with bubble wrap or furniture blankets.
  • Bundle and label all hardware, keeping it with the frame components.
  • If transporting multiple beds, separate and label each set of parts to prevent confusion later.
  • Consider using cardboard to protect varnished or painted surfaces from scratching.

Renting a Moving Service or Mattress Delivery

Sometimes, the best mattress transport solution is leaving it to the pros. Here's why:

  • Professional movers have experience handling bulky, heavy furniture and awkward stairs or narrow hallways.
  • Many offer specialty bed and mattress moving services with proper equipment (dollies, covers, tie-downs).
  • You can often insure your mattress and frame against damage during transit.
  • They may provide assembly/disassembly as part of the package--saving you hours of labor.

For oversized or king-size beds, or interstate moves, a moving company or dedicated mattress courier may be your smartest, safest bet.

Packing Tips: Protecting Your Bed and Mattress During Move

Mattress Protection

  • Invest in a mattress bag. These are inexpensive, waterproof, and provide a barrier against stains and bugs.
  • If carrying through rain or wet conditions, wrap the mattress twice for extra moisture resistance.
  • Don't let the mattress drag on the floor--use a dolly or carry by the sides with a friend.

Bed Frame and Headboard Protection

  • Wrap wood parts in furniture blankets and secure with plastic wrap or tape that won't leave residue.
  • For velvet, leather, or upholstered headboards, use double layers of moving blankets and keep away from sharp objects.
  • For metal frames, check for sharp edges and cover exposed metal with bubble wrap.

Top Packing Hack: Keep Small Parts Organized

  • Place nuts, bolts, and screws in small zippered bags.
  • Tape the bag to the largest piece of the bed frame, or pack all hardware in a clearly-labeled box.
  • Take a quick photo of the assembled bed frame (and slat arrangement) before taking it apart.

Long-Distance and Interstate Mattress Transport

Moving your bed or mattress cross-country requires some added strategies to ensure your items arrive in perfect condition:

  • Book moving services or rental vehicles well in advance; last-minute options are often more expensive and less flexible.
  • If shipping only the mattress (not the base or bed), consider a dedicated mattress courier or shipping company specializing in oversized furniture.
  • Request that your mattress travels flat when loaded with professional movers (standing mattresses upright for extended periods may cause sagging).
  • Insure your bed frame and mattress--especially memory foam or latex models--as they can be costly to replace if damaged in transit.
  • Unpack and unroll foam mattresses as soon as possible after arrival to allow them to regain full shape.

Eco-Friendly Mattress and Bed Moving Solutions

If sustainability is your priority, adopt eco-friendly practices for transporting your bed and mattress:

  • Use reusable mattress bags, moving blankets, and containers when possible.
  • If you plan to dispose of your old mattress, research local recycling programs or donation opportunities rather than sending it to the landfill.
  • Share transportation with neighbors or friends moving at the same time to minimize trips and vehicle emissions.

Pro tip: Some mattress retailers and moving companies offer recycling or donation pickups for residents upgrading to a new mattress.

Reassembling Your Bed After the Move

Once your bed and mattress have arrived safely in your new space, follow these steps for easy reassembly:

  • Lay out all frame pieces and hardware on a clean surface.
  • Refer to your earlier photos or assembly manual for guidance.
  • Tighten all bolts evenly to avoid squeaks or imbalance.
  • Double-check support slats or legs for secure placement before adding your mattress.
  • Allow mattresses (especially foam types) to expand fully before sleeping on them--24 hours is recommended for optimal comfort.

FAQ: Smart Questions About Transporting Beds and Mattresses

Can I fold or bend my mattress to fit in my vehicle?

Only certain types of mattresses (like memory foam or latex) can be bent slightly for short durations. Innersprings and hybrids generally should not be folded as it can damage the coils or internal structure. Always check with your mattress manufacturer before bending or folding!

How do I transport a king-size bed and mattress?

Disassemble the frame into its smallest possible components. Use a large moving van or box truck to accommodate the width of the mattress flat (king-size mattresses often don't fit in standard vehicles). Professional movers are often the most reliable option for oversized beds and mattresses.

Is it safe to move a mattress on top of my car?

It's only safe if you use proper roof racks and heavy-duty straps; mattresses can easily become airborne in transit, risking severe accidents and fines. Never attempt this on highways. Renting a van or hiring a delivery service is safer and often more cost-effective when considering potential risks.

How can I clean my mattress after a move?

Vacuum the entire surface to remove dust or debris. Spot clean any stains with a fabric-safe solution and allow to fully dry before use.

Final Thoughts: Make Your Bed Transport Stress-Free

Whether you're moving across the street or across the country, smart solutions for transporting your bed and mattress rely on thoughtful planning, quality protection materials, and careful handling. Investing a little extra time up front in packing and protecting pays dividends in comfort, cleanliness, and peace of mind at your new home.

  • Always disassemble bed frames when possible and label every component.
  • Use high-quality mattress bags and moving blankets for protection.
  • Hire professionals for large or challenging moves, especially for king/queen setups.
  • Keep hardware and instructions organized for simple reassembly.

With these strategies and solutions, you can keep your most important bedroom pieces in great condition--ready for restful nights anywhere life takes you.
